Ms. Polaneczky is an author for the Philadelphia Daily News who often writes about disability issues. She published this piece today about David and Cecil. "In death, may the Rosenthal brothers become bigger than the lives they led"

ACHIEVA's Lead Employment Specialist, Nicole D'Amico, shared personal stories about the brothers and I shared a concept presented by Eric Carter at last summer's leadership institute; we need to move beyond inclusion to a place of belonging. Cecil and David did just that! Their presence will be missed.
